Nic Salt vs Standard E-Liquid, What Is the Difference?

Nic salt and standard freebase e-liquid contain the same four base ingredients but feel completely different when you vape them. This guide explains every key difference so you can choose the format that actually fits how you vape.


Quick answer: The only difference between nic salt and standard freebase e-liquid is the form of nicotine used. Nic salts add an organic acid, typically benzoic acid, to lower the nicotine pH. This makes them smoother at higher strengths, faster-absorbing and better suited to low-powered MTL pod kits. Standard freebase e-liquid has a higher pH, produces a more noticeable throat hit and works across a wider range of devices including sub-ohm kits. If you are switching from cigarettes or disposables, nic salt is almost always the better starting point.

What Both Types Have in Common

Both nic salt and standard freebase e-liquid are made from the same four base ingredients: propylene glycol (PG), vegetable glycerine (VG), flavour concentrates and nicotine. Both come in 10ml bottles under UK TPD regulations when they contain nicotine. Both are available in a wide range of flavours from simple fruit and menthol to complex dessert and tobacco profiles. The fundamental chemistry of the two liquids is almost identical. The difference lies entirely in which form of nicotine is added to the PG and VG base during manufacture.

Throat Hit: The Difference You Notice Immediately

The most immediately obvious difference between nic salt and standard freebase e-liquid is how each one feels on the throat. Standard freebase nicotine has a higher pH, which makes it more alkaline. That alkalinity is what creates the characteristic scratch or kick at the back of the throat that many ex-smokers initially associate with a satisfying vape. The sensation becomes progressively more pronounced as freebase strength increases, which is why freebase e-liquids above 12mg can feel genuinely harsh for many vapers.

Nic salt adds benzoic acid to reduce that alkalinity. The result is a significantly smoother inhale even at 20mg, which is the UK legal maximum. A vaper using 20mg nic salt in an MTL pod kit can take comfortable, regular draws throughout the day without the harshness that 20mg freebase would produce. This smoothness is the primary reason nic salts became the dominant format for new vapers switching from cigarettes, where the priority is satisfying craving rather than replicating the exact throat sensation of a cigarette.

Nicotine Absorption: Why Speed Matters

Nic salt e-liquid absorbs into the bloodstream faster than standard freebase at equivalent nicotine concentrations. The benzoic acid formulation makes the nicotine more bioavailable, meaning it reaches the nicotine receptors in the brain more quickly after each puff. For someone switching from cigarettes, this speed is significant. A cigarette delivers nicotine to the brain within seconds of the first draw. A slow or unsatisfying nicotine hit from freebase at the wrong strength is one of the most common reasons new vapers return to cigarettes in the first week.

The faster absorption of nic salt means fewer puffs are needed to satisfy a craving and those puffs work more quickly. This does not mean nic salt is more potent in an overall sense. It means the relief arrives faster. Standard freebase at the same concentration delivers the same total nicotine but over a longer period, which suits experienced vapers who are not trying to replicate the immediate hit of a cigarette and may prefer a more gradual, sustained nicotine level throughout the day.

Device Compatibility: This Is Not Interchangeable

Device compatibility is the single most important practical distinction between nic salt and standard freebase e-liquid. The two formats are not freely interchangeable. Using the wrong liquid in the wrong device will either waste nicotine, produce an uncomfortable overdose experience or feel completely unsatisfying.

Nic Salt: MTL Pod Kits Only

Nic salts in 50:50 format are designed for low-powered MTL pod kits running between 8W and 18W with coil resistances typically between 0.6 and 1.2 ohms. The low wattage and restricted airflow of these devices work with the smooth, efficient delivery of nic salt. Examples include the Vaporesso XROS, OXVA Xlim and Uwell Caliburn ranges. Using 20mg nic salt in a sub-ohm device at 60W or above would deliver an overwhelming and unsafe amount of nicotine per puff.

Freebase 50:50: MTL Pod Kits and Pens

Freebase 50:50 e-liquid in strengths from 3mg to 18mg works well in the same MTL pod kits as nic salts. The difference is throat hit and absorption speed. Experienced vapers who have been vaping for a while and prefer a more noticeable throat kick at lower nicotine concentrations often use 6mg or 12mg freebase in an MTL device rather than stepping up to the higher concentrations nic salt is built for.

Freebase Shortfills: Sub-Ohm Devices

High-VG freebase shortfills at 70:30 or 80:20 VG:PG are designed for sub-ohm tanks and high-powered box mods running at 40W to 100W and above. At these power levels the high vapour volume compensates for the lower nicotine concentration, typically 3mg or 6mg after adding a nic shot. Cloud production is substantial and the experience is focussed on flavour and vapour rather than rapid craving relief. This format is not suitable for MTL devices.

Nic Salt: Never in Sub-Ohm

No nic salt product at any UK strength should be used in a sub-ohm device. The combination of high nicotine concentration and high vapour volume per puff would deliver an unsafe dose per draw. The liquid would also potentially feel harsh despite the benzoic acid formulation because sub-ohm devices operate at temperatures and wattages that produce a fundamentally different vaping experience to the low-powered pods nic salt is formulated for.

Which Should You Choose?

The right choice depends on where you are in your vaping journey and the device you plan to use.

Choose Nic Salt If...

You are switching from cigarettes and need fast craving relief. You are coming from a disposable vape and want the same smooth, high-strength experience in a refillable kit. You want a compact, discreet device with minimal vapour. You are new to vaping and want the simplest possible setup that actually works. You smoked 10 or more cigarettes a day and need 10mg or 20mg to stay off tobacco.

Choose Freebase If...

You have been vaping for a while and want to move into larger devices with more cloud and flavour. You enjoy a noticeable throat hit and prefer the traditional vaping sensation. You are using a sub-ohm kit and want a shortfill format with a nic shot. You have already stepped down from nic salt and want to continue reducing your nicotine intake below 10mg. You vape primarily for flavour and cloud production rather than craving management.

Frequently Asked Questions

Can I switch between nic salt and freebase in the same device? If your device is an MTL pod kit, yes. Both 50:50 nic salt and 50:50 freebase will work in the same device. The experience will feel different. Nic salt will be smoother and faster-acting at the same strength while freebase will feel sharper. You cannot use nic salt in a sub-ohm device regardless of what liquid you were previously using in it.
Is nic salt stronger than standard e-liquid? Nic salt is available in higher concentrations than most freebase e-liquids sold in the UK because the smoother formulation makes high strength tolerable. However, strength is just the nicotine concentration in mg per ml. A 10mg nic salt and a 10mg freebase contain the same amount of nicotine per millilitre. The nic salt version will be smoother and absorb faster but is not inherently stronger at the same mg level.
Does nic salt taste different to standard e-liquid? The nicotine type has a minor effect on flavour. Some vapers find that nic salt at 20mg can mute very delicate flavour notes compared to 10mg or freebase at the same strength. The benzoic acid in nic salt does not add any taste of its own. Flavour quality depends far more on the quality of the flavour concentrates and the PG:VG ratio than on whether the liquid is nic salt or freebase.
Which lasts longer, nic salt or freebase? Nic salt generally makes a 10ml bottle last longer in practice because the faster absorption and higher strength mean you take fewer puffs per craving episode. Sub-ohm vapers using freebase shortfills consume significantly more liquid per day due to the high vapour output of their devices. An MTL vaper using nic salt will typically get two to four days from a 10ml bottle while a sub-ohm vaper may consume a 100ml shortfill in a comparable period.
Can you mix nic salt and freebase together? It is not recommended. Mixing the two types changes the pH balance and can produce inconsistent nicotine delivery and an unpredictable throat hit. Both liquids use the same PG and VG base so there is no chemical safety risk but the result is unlikely to vape well. Stick to one format per pod fill.
